In Good Company is one of those movies that is unabashedly a "feel good" movie. It's not the kind of film that is going to break any new ground. It's nothing we haven't seen before. Yet, you come out of it really enjoying it. Even when parts might feel a little too unrealistic you don't care. You watch the film, love the characters and want the happy ending. The Incredibles is, for lack of a better term, Incredible. The animation is spectacular, as should be expected, and the story is a large helping of fun! In typical Pixar fashion it has enough story and jokes to please the adults, and enough humor and wackiness to make the kids happy.
